Of Jumbos & Pandas

Things look better again for Thailand. Never mind the red shirts who may set the country ablaze when they hold a rally on June 27th to oust the government.
But Thais can cheer the surprise birth of a panda – that’s quite an achievement for a panda in captivity. But even better. The panda cub is expected to boost Thai tourism.
And that’s not it. With this month’s launch of direct A380 flights between Dubai and Bangkok the Thai tourism gets another shot in the arm. Arrivals from the Middle East are set to rise dramatically.
A newborn pandas and a jumbo as confidence-builders. So little can mean so much.
Why don’t they transform parliament into a giant breeding zoo for rare animals with lots of jumbos and cubs.
With political bickering as a thing of the past peace would soon return, tourism flourish like never before and Thailand regain the respect and confidence that once were.
